Benefits and Challenges of Lightweight Products Made from Thermoplastics

Thermoplastics have become increasingly popular in various industries due to their lightweight properties and versatile applications.
These materials are used to produce a wide range of products, from automotive components to household items.
In this article, we will explore the benefits and challenges of using thermoplastics to make lightweight products, highlighting their significance in today’s market.

What Are Thermoplastics?

Thermoplastics are a type of plastic material that becomes pliable or moldable upon reaching a specific temperature and solidifies upon cooling.
This characteristic allows them to be easily shaped into different forms, making them suitable for a variety of manufacturing processes.

Some common types of thermoplastics include:

– Polyethylene (PE)
– Polypropylene (PP)
– Polyvinyl Chloride (PVC)
– Polystyrene (PS)
– Acrylonitrile Butadiene Styrene (ABS)

These materials have distinct properties that contribute to their widespread use in creating lightweight products.

Benefits of Lightweight Thermoplastic Products

1. Reduced Material Costs

One of the primary advantages of using thermoplastics for lightweight products is the cost-effectiveness of the materials.
Thermoplastics are generally less expensive than metals or other traditional materials used in manufacturing.
Their lightweight nature also means that less material is needed to produce a given product, further reducing material costs.

2. Energy Efficiency

Thermoplastics contribute to energy savings in various stages of the product lifecycle.
Their lightweight properties allow for easier transportation, reducing fuel consumption and carbon emissions.
In addition, the production process for thermoplastics typically requires less energy compared to metals, leading to a smaller carbon footprint.

3. Design Flexibility

Manufacturers benefit from the design flexibility offered by thermoplastics.
These materials can be easily molded into complex shapes and structures, providing designers with greater creative freedom.
This flexibility not only enhances the aesthetic appeal of products but also allows for intricate functional designs that improve product performance.

4. Durability and Strength

Despite being lightweight, thermoplastics offer impressive durability and strength.
They are resistant to impact, corrosion, and weathering, ensuring a long lifespan for products made from these materials.
This durability makes them an ideal choice for demanding applications, such as automotive parts and construction materials.

5. Recyclability

Thermoplastics offer environmental benefits through their recyclability.
Unlike thermosetting plastics, thermoplastics can be melted down and reshaped multiple times without significant degradation of their properties.
This feature supports sustainable manufacturing practices and reduces waste in landfills.

Challenges of Lightweight Thermoplastic Products

1. Thermal Sensitivity

One of the key challenges faced when using thermoplastics is their thermal sensitivity.
They can soften or deform at high temperatures, which limits their use in high-heat applications.
Manufacturers need to carefully select suitable thermoplastic materials and design products to withstand varying temperatures.

2. Limited Strength Compared to Metals

While thermoplastics offer adequate strength for many applications, they may not match the superior strength of metals like steel or aluminum.
This limitation can affect their use in certain industries where extreme strength is required.
To address this, manufacturers may need to incorporate fillers or reinforcements to enhance the mechanical properties of thermoplastics.

3. Flammability

Many thermoplastics can be flammable, posing safety concerns for specific applications.
Although flame retardant additives can be used to reduce flammability, they may affect the material’s overall properties.
Manufacturers must balance safety and performance when developing thermoplastic products for use in environments where fire resistance is critical.

4. Environmental Impact of Virgin Material Production

While thermoplastics themselves can be recycled, the production of virgin thermoplastic materials can have a significant environmental impact.
The extraction and processing of raw materials involve energy-intensive processes that contribute to greenhouse gas emissions.
Continuous innovation and development of more eco-friendly production techniques are necessary to mitigate this issue.

Applications of Lightweight Thermoplastic Products

Automotive Industry

In the automotive sector, thermoplastics are used to manufacture components such as bumpers, dashboard panels, and door handles.
Their lightweight properties contribute to improved fuel efficiency and reduced emissions, aligning with the industry’s push for more sustainable transportation solutions.

Consumer Electronics

Thermoplastics play a crucial role in the production of consumer electronics like smartphones, laptops, and tablets.
They offer the necessary design flexibility and durability required in these devices, allowing for sleek and sturdy electronic products.

Packaging

Lightweight thermoplastics are widely used in the packaging industry to produce containers, bottles, and films.
Their lightweight nature reduces shipping costs and environmental impact, making them a preferred choice for sustainable packaging solutions.

Construction

Thermoplastics are utilized in the construction industry to manufacture pipes, siding, and insulation materials.
Their corrosion resistance and durability make them ideal for various applications, contributing to long-lasting and efficient infrastructure.

In summary, thermoplastics play an important role in the development of lightweight products across numerous industries.
By understanding the benefits and challenges associated with these materials, manufacturers can make informed decisions to optimize their use and address any limitations.
Continued research and innovation in thermoplastic materials will further enhance their applications and drive positive outcomes for both businesses and the environment.
